Your Guide to Buying the Best Remote Lawn Mower

Remote lawn mowers are amazing tools. They let you cut your grass without even stepping outside. This guide helps you pick the perfect one for your yard. We cover what matters most when you shop.

Key Features to Look For

When you look at different models, several features stand out. These features decide how well the mower works for you.

Cutting Width and Power

  • Cutting Width: This is how wide the mower cuts in one pass. A wider cut means you finish faster. Small yards need less width. Big yards need wider decks.
  • Motor Type: Most modern mowers use electric motors. Look for strong brushless motors. They last longer and use battery power better.

Maneuverability and Control

  • Steering System: Does it use tank-style steering (where one track moves faster than the other) or a true steering system? Tank steering is common and works well on flat ground.
  • Remote Range: Check how far away you can be from the mower while controlling it. Good range gives you freedom.

Safety Features

  • Emergency Stop: This is vital. You must be able to stop the blades instantly from the remote.
  • Lift Sensors: The mower should stop the blades immediately if it tips over or you lift it up. Safety first!

Important Materials and Build Quality

The materials used directly affect how long your mower lasts. A cheap plastic mower will break fast.

Chassis and Deck

  • Steel or Heavy-Duty Plastic: The main body, or chassis, should be made of strong steel. This protects the engine and electronics from bumps. Some decks use thick, durable plastic. Steel offers better protection.
  • Blade Material: Blades need to be sharp and tough. Look for hardened steel blades. They resist dulling quickly when hitting small sticks.

Wheels and Tracks

  • Traction: If your lawn is sloped, you need good traction. Large, rugged wheels or rubber tracks provide better grip than small, smooth tires.

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ality

Not all remote mowers perform the same. Some features boost quality, while others lower it.

Quality Boosters

  • Battery Life: Longer run times mean you mow more before recharging. High-capacity lithium-ion batteries are best.
  • Adjustable Cutting Height: The ability to easily change how high or low the grass is cut is a big plus. Look for simple lever adjustments.
  • Weather Resistance: Good mowers handle light rain. Check the IP rating (Ingress Protection) to see how well it resists water.

Quality Reducers (Things to Avoid)

  • Flimsy Remote Control: A remote with cheap buttons or poor signal strength frustrates users. Test the remote if possible.
  • Underpowered Motors: If the motor struggles on thick grass, you waste time. Ensure the motor matches the size of your yard.

User Experience and Use Cases

Think about *how* you plan to use the mower. This defines the best choice for you.

Ideal Use Cases

  • Steep Hills: Remote mowers excel on slopes too dangerous for you to walk on. Models designed for slopes have powerful motors and excellent grip.
  • Large Properties: If you have acres of grass, a remote mower saves you hours of physical work. Look for good battery life here.
  • Noise Sensitivity: Electric models are much quieter than gas mowers. This is great if you have close neighbors.

What to Expect

You will need to maintain it. Even remote mowers need blade sharpening and cleaning. They are not completely “set it and forget it.” However, the time saved and the safety gained make them worthwhile investments for many homeowners.


10 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) About Remote Lawn Mowers

Q: How fast do remote lawn mowers usually cut?

A: Most models move slowly, often between 1 to 3 miles per hour. They are designed for careful, thorough cutting, not speed.

Q: Can these mowers handle very tall grass?

A: They handle normal lawn height well. Very tall or wet grass might bog down the motor. Check the manufacturer’s height limits.

Q: Are remote mowers loud?

A: No, they are generally quiet. Since they use electric batteries, they sound much softer than traditional gas mowers.

Q: What is the average battery life?

A: Battery life varies a lot. Smaller mowers might run for 45 minutes. Larger, more powerful units can run for 1.5 to 2 hours on a single charge.

Q: Do I need special tools to assemble it?

A: Simple assembly is usually required, like attaching the handles or testing the wheels. Basic tools are often included.

Q: How do I charge the battery?

A: You charge the battery using a standard wall outlet and the charger provided by the company. Some high-end models have quick-swap batteries.

Q: What is the maximum slope angle a remote mower can safely manage?

A: This depends heavily on the model. Many standard mowers handle up to 15 degrees. Specialized hillside mowers can handle 30 degrees or more.

Q: Do they mulch the grass or just side discharge it?

A: Most remote mowers are designed to discharge the clippings out the side. Mulching capabilities are less common on these specialized units.

Q: How often should I sharpen the blades?

A: If you mow weekly, you should check and sharpen the blades every 25 to 50 operating hours, or whenever you notice the cut quality dropping.

Q: Are replacement parts easy to find?

A: For popular brands, replacement blades and batteries are usually available directly from the seller or authorized dealers.
